Why This Trade Would Benefit The Golden State Warriors

The Golden State Warriors came into the season with championship aspirations. The injury to Klay Thompson was a huge blow to the team’s hopes but they still have Steph Curry back and healthy. The Western Conference is only getting better which means Golden State might have to make a move if they want to keep up.

On draft night, Golden State made James Wiseman the second-overall pick. It is no secret that the Warriors have won their championships using their backcourt and ability to outscore other teams. Wiseman was a welcomed addition but Golden State needs some more threats along the perimeter.

This will take pressure off Steph Curry and make defenses put just one guy, as opposed to two or three, on him at all times. The addition of JJ Redick would give them one of the best shooters in the league and an all-time talent from the perimeter.

Lonzo Ball is looking to find a home in this week. He has been traded once already and has not been able to get comfortable where he has been. The offensive game plan of Golden State might fit into what he likes to do. Either way, this could be a match made in heaven if the front office decides to pull the trigger.
